Freddy Fender: country singer : 69: lung cancer : Michelle Delpeche: French chansonnier - best known for Pour un flirt avec toi: 69: cancer of the throat and tongue:His first real instrument was a $9 Stella guitar. Later, he was partial to Fender electric guitars, and in the late ’50s adopted the stage name Freddy Fender because he liked the way it sounded. About 50 years later, in 2002, Fender revisited the songs of his childhood with the album La Música de Baldemar Huerta, mostly featuring songs in ...

Oct 14, 2006 · Fender, who was diagnosed with lung cancer in early 2006, died at noon at his Corpus Christi home with his family at his bedside, said Ron Rogers, a family spokesman. Over the years, he grappled with drug and alcohol abuse, was treated for diabetes and underwent a kidney transplant. Fender hit it big in 1975 after some regional success, years ...
